THE “Corkscrew” EFFECT

 

One of the main problems that common cables present in these applications is the effect popularly known as the “Corkscrew Effect”, it is called this way because the cable breaks in the outer jacket due to the constant twisting around its own axis and the forces applied at the center of the cable. As common cables are not built to serve this purpose, they tear easily, causing severe inconvenience for users, such as machine downtime, among others.

 

CABLE CONSTRUCTION

 

The so-called multi-cables (several conductors grouped into a single cable) in the case of mobile cables must follow some construction and application rules.

1-) Layered twisted cables – Although some manufacturers discard this type of twist in their cables, our knowledge and field tests and validation have shown that it is efficient in some types of applications to the detriment of other constructions (Beams), however It is not just any layer twist, there are rules and know-how in this type of construction, such as twist steps, double directions, direction of application (right or left), compounds used, etc.

 

2-) Cables twisted into bundles – This type of construction stood out compared to twisting in layers in some types of applications, obtaining better performance and results. The principles taken into account in this process are:

a-) Short torsion pitch,

b-) Tension-proof central element

c-) Gathering of drivers in packages around the central element

d-) External cover with reinforced padding

3-) Cables requiring EMI protection (shielding) must have their shielding constructed at an optimized angle, using an intermediate layer with reinforced padding and the same with the external layer.

All these elements refer to the basic construction of the cables, but several other factors have a radical impact on performance, such as the compounds used, diameter and quality of the wires used, among others.

 

BREAKING OF WIRES IN SYSTEMS FOR EMC PROTECTION (SHIELDING) AND IN CONDUCTORS.

Shielded cables for mobile applications must resist and literally follow their movement without causing internal friction that could cause breakage of the mesh and conductors, in addition to a problem that is difficult to identify when it occurs in the mesh, it affects the performance of the equipment, putting even the security.

To minimize these harmful effects on the cable's durability, it is necessary to use thin wires, with good elasticity and that continue to meet the electrical requirements stipulated by the standards.

Open meshes that are not at the correct angle result in premature breakage and their movement must be controlled, that is, they must not move randomly, they must follow the movement of the conductors, which is a helpful factor in protecting the entire assembly.

Another issue to consider when using the cable is whether the mesh is adhered between the inner and outer layers. If, during stripping, the mesh is easy to separate, this is an indication that problems may occur with the mesh (friction) ( depends on cable type and application)

REINFORCED EXTRUSION OF COATINGS.

Do not use cables that do not meet the reinforced extrusion protection system, this type of extrusion is more expensive and therefore not used by most manufacturers, as it implies an increase in production equipment costs; techniques, knowledge and differentiated materials that they do not have. Complete filling of the cable and its interstices is necessary in this type of product and can only be achieved with a pressure system allowing a defined longitudinal movement.
